About
Comboios de Portugal (CP) is the national railway company of Portugal, operating medium- and long-distance services across the country as well as international connections to Spain and France. CP’s train types include Alfa Pendular (AP), high-speed trains reaching up to 220 km/h between Porto, Lisbon, and Faro; Intercidades, long-distance trains running at up to 200 km/h; Inter-Regional (IR) for medium-distance travel; and Regional services for local routes. International (IN) trains connect Portugal with key destinations abroad. Fare options include Promo tickets — available 5 to 60 days in advance and non-refundable — and Normal tickets, which are refundable for a fee. Both fare types are offered in 1st and 2nd class. Onboard amenities may include air conditioning, Wi-Fi, and power outlets. Popular routes include Lisbon–Porto, Lisbon–Faro, and Porto–Faro, offering scenic views of Portugal’s countryside and coastline.

The train journey from Lisbon to Badajoz offers picturesque views of the Portuguese countryside and the rolling hills of the Alentejo region, making it a pleasant and scenic experience.
A stay of 2 to 3 days in Badajoz is generally sufficient to explore its historic sites, enjoy local cuisine, and experience the vibrant atmosphere of this charming Spanish city.
To get from Lisbon to Badajoz, you can choose from several travel options including train and coach.
In Badajoz, you can visit the Museo Provincial de Bellas Artes to admire works by Spanish artists from the 18th to the 20th century. Discover La Giralda, a replica of Seville's famous tower, showcasing the city's architectural influences. Savour traditional tapas at local bars and enjoy a leisurely walk along the Guadiana River. Explore the local markets for regional products and crafts. Don't miss the Alcazaba of Badajoz, a historic Moorish fortress with panoramic views, the iconic Puerta de Palmas, the Gothic-style Badajoz Cathedral, and the vibrant Plaza Alta.
